At Farnborough (Main), you’ll find an array of facilities designed to ease your travel experience. The ticket office at the station is open from 06:10 to 20:30 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 07:40 to 21:00 on Sundays, ensuring you have ample time to purchase or collect pre-booked tickets. Smartcard users can take advantage of smartcard validators and ticket machines are readily accessible for all customers, including those benefiting from a Disabled Persons Railcard. An induction loop is installed to assist those with hearing impairments.
The station offers step-free access to all platforms and features ticket barriers and gates. While there are no accessible toilets or baby-changing facilities, toilets are available on Platform 2. For individuals who require assistance, trained staff are present on-site, and customer help points are available for additional support. Regular commuters will appreciate the seating areas, while biking enthusiasts can utilize the 346 bicycle storage spaces available.
The station forecourt, located off Union Street, acts as a central point for all rail replacement services. Additionally, there are connections to local bus services to facilitate easier onward journeys. Lea Green train station is equipped to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. With a ticket office open from dawn until midnight on weekdays and extended hours on weekends, purchasing or collecting your tickets is hassle-free. The station boasts accessible ticket machines and induction loops for the hearing impaired. If you're using a smartcard for your journey, rest assured that both issuance and validation can be handled at the station.
Despite the lack of refreshment facilities or waiting rooms, the station does offer seating areas for a comfortable wait. It is important to note the absence of toilets and baby changing facilities. Additionally, steps provide access to the platforms, though lengthy ramps are available for those in need of step-free pathways. However, there are no accessible taxis available, so make sure to plan ahead if additional transport assistance is needed.
Lea Green station offers numerous transport options for your onward journey. Buses are conveniently accessible right outside the station, with a bus interchange linking passengers to various local routes. For those requiring taxis, you can find more information and make bookings through services like Cab4You. If you’re in need of a bike rental, however, it's worth mentioning that this service isn't available on-site.
